Stalybridge Celtic 12s Whites 3 v 0 AFC Stanley

Goalscorers: Luke Sellars/ Brad Cooper/ Jack Searle
M.O.M: Brad Cooper
Finally a win to show the quality for the team. For the first real instance this season the team played as a team, attacking en mass, defending en mass, attacking threats a plenty.
The game was controlled by Brad Cooper who was the teams creative influence but his job was made easier by the movement of the front 2 Lochlann and Jack Searle, the tiger like midfield engines, the composed defending led by Kyle and the ever present Best Goalkeeper in the League Aiden.
All who watched the game enjoyed watching the team dismantle a good AFC Stanley team, leave them with only scraps of attacking chances, long shots which Aiden easily handled. The Whites hit the post twice and had up to 5 other clear missed opportunities. The cream of the goals was another spectacular effort from Brad Cooper, another 30 yard arching thunderbolt. The season is nearly over for the team but hope this result gives them the confidence they have at times been lacking and belief that next season could be theirs.
